1. Novel functions of cardiovascular P2 receptors
Abstract : The aim of the thesis was to examine the expression and function of the extracellular nucleotide P2 receptors in the cardiovascular system. In the cardiovascular system nucleotides are released during shear stress, hypoxia, ischemia, from endothelial cells, smooth muscle cells, aggregating platelets, inflammatory cells and erythrocytes. 3. Genetic studies on cardiovascular disease - identification of novel drug targets
Abstract : The aim of this thesis was to identify novel potential drug targets of cardiovascular disease with a focus on G-protein coupled receptors. We identified a common genetic variant of the ATP receptor P2Y11, where an alanine is substituted with a threonine at position 87 of the P2Y11 receptor that increases the risk of developing acute myocardial infarction. 4. Experimental and Clinical Studies on Platelet Receptors in Cardiovascular Disease
Abstract : The crucial role of platelets in maintaining primary hemostais has been evident for a long time and there is now also mounting evidence for their involvement in inflammation. In combination with aspirin, inhibition of the platelet P2Y12 ADP receptor with clopidogrel has become a cornerstone in the antiplatelet in acute coronary syndromes. READ MORE
